Kepler-774 b
Kepler-774 b is a sub-Neptune orbiting Kepler-774 in the constellation Lyra. It lies about 2,994 light-years from Earth and was discovered in 2016 using the transit method.
How Big Is Kepler-774 b?
Kepler-774 b has a radius of 3.17 times that of Earth.

Orbit and Year Length
A year on Kepler-774 b — one full orbit around Kepler-774 — lasts 11.1 Earth days, shorter than Mercury's 88-day year.
How Was Kepler-774 b Discovered?
Kepler-774 b was discovered in 2016 using the transit method, with observations from Kepler.
The transit method watches a star for the tiny, regular dip in brightness that occurs when a planet crosses in front of it. The depth and timing of these dips reveal the planet's size and orbital period.
How Far Away Is Kepler-774 b?
Kepler-774 b is 2,993.5 light-years (917.8 parsecs) from Earth. Light arriving here tonight left the planet about 2,994 years ago. A probe traveling at the speed of Voyager 1 — about 17 km/s, the fastest outbound spacecraft ever launched — would need roughly 52,685,600 years to make the journey.
Earth Similarity Index
The Earth Similarity Index (ESI) scores how physically similar a planet is to Earth, from 0 to 1, based on radius, density, escape velocity and surface temperature. Kepler-774 b scores 0.21, ranking #3,830 of 5,568 planets with a known ESI. For reference, Mars scores about 0.70.
The Host Star: Kepler-774
Kepler-774
- Surface temperature
- 6,403 K (Sun: 5,772 K)
- Mass
- 1.57 M☉
- Radius
- 2.42 R☉
- Age
- 2.1 billion years (Sun: 4.6)
Planetary System
Kepler-774 b is the only planet known to orbit Kepler-774 so far.
